OTHER EVENTS. On June 15, 2005, the Company issued a press release announcing that it entered into a definitive merger agreement with JQH Acquisition, LLC, a company formed for the purposes of the proposed transactions by Jonathan Eilian. Upon consummation of the merger, each outstanding share of Class A common stock of the Company will convert into the right to receive $24.00. The merger is subject to several conditions, including approval by Company stockholders at a special meeting. John Q. Hammons, the Company's principal stockholder, has agreed to vote his shares in favor of the merger, and the Company has reserved the right to seek approval by holders of a majority of shares of Class A common stock voting at the meeting not held by Mr. Hammons and his affiliates. The Company entered into the merger agreement in connection with a series of transactions agreed to by Mr. Hammons, JQH Acquisition, LLC and their affiliates, regarding a variety of ongoing arrangements, including Mr. Hammons' continuing equity ownership in the business and a credit facility backed by iStar Financial Inc. secured by Mr. Hammons' equity ownership in the business and certain other collateral. A special committee of independent directors of the Company represented the Company in the negotiation of the merger agreement.
